We are overjoyed with the great news that Blue Triton is closing its operations in Ontario in January 2025! As we celebrate this milestone, we must remain diligent to ensure that their wells are never again used for profiteering off of precious groundwater.

The Town of Erin is actively seeking new well sources to meet current growth targets. (you can see the recent article More water upgrades needed to accommodate new development in Erin, Hillsburgh to learn more)

There is a proposed well that Council is considering and as seen in this report from the May 30th, 2024 Source Protection Committee Meeting, there are a total of 16 possible or existing significant drinking water threats associated with this well.

Is this another Walkerton crisis in the making?

New wells come at a tremendous cost to both source, dig and bring online. Instead of moving forward with a well that has significant risk factors, the Town of Erin could use the fully-operational Blue Triton well located in Hillsburgh as their new water source.
